The mandated switch to a data-rich payments standard is more than just a compliance exercise. It is paving the way for banks to build the future of cross-border payments. And while the new migration start date is now almost two years away, banks who are taking the plunge today – rather than waiting – are better positioned to lead this modernization journey smoothly. For the others, what is the right approach to easing the complexities of such a transition? And why start now?
 
Join us in this moderated discussion with SWIFT as we address some of your burning questions around ISO 20022. In this discussion, we’ll look at:
  • ISO 20022 as the foundation for a broader, more holistic payments modernization journey
  • Deriving value from enriched payments data
  • Why agility is still key in migration, despite a delayed deadline
  • Streamlining the challenges of managing multiple complex payments initiatives and messaging formats
  • Why payments centralization is critical to a smooth migration, and other best practices
